    Las Vegas’ Neon Museum is a Trip Down Memory Lane

    Unofficial Guides researcher Darcie Vance recently visited the Las Vegas Neon Museum; here is her report. The opulent, 2.27-acre outdoor collection of more than 200 vintage neon signs celebrates Las Vegas’s small-town, bright-lights era.
